Steps to Obtain a Driving License: A Comprehensive Guide

Getting a driving license is a considerable milestone for numerous individuals, marking the shift into increased self-reliance and obligation. The process might differ from one region to another, however the basic steps stay mainly constant. This article describes the essential steps needed to obtain a driving license, typically accompanied by different requirements and documents.

1. Comprehending the Types of Licenses

Before starting the journey to acquire a driving license, it is crucial to comprehend the various kinds of licenses available. Typical classifications include:

License TypeDescription
Learner's PermitAllows novice drivers to practice driving under guidance.
Class C LicenseStandard license for running non-commercial passenger automobiles.
Class B LicenseNeeded for running larger automobiles, such as buses or vans.
Class A LicenseFor operating heavy trucks and lorries with trailers.

2. Eligibility Requirements

Each jurisdiction may have specific eligibility criteria, however generally, these are the typical requirements for obtaining a driving license:

  • Age: Most areas require candidates to be at least 16 years of ages for a student's permit and 18 years old for a complete driving license.
  • Recognition: Valid identification such as a passport or birth certificate is normally required to show identity.
  • Residency: Applicants should usually show residency within the jurisdiction where they are using.
  • Health Requirements: Some locations may require a health assessment or vision test to make sure the applicant satisfies physical requirements.

3. The Process of Obtaining a Driving License

The process to get a driving license can be broken down into several key steps:

Step 1: Obtain a Learner's Permit

  1. Study the Driver's Handbook: Each state provides a chauffeur's handbook that lays out traffic laws and safe driving practices.
  2. Written Test: Pass the written knowledge test based on the information in the handbook.
  3. Vision Test: Complete a vision evaluation to ensure you fulfill the minimum visual requirements.
  4. Pay Fees: Pay the needed costs for the learner's permit.

Step 2: Complete Driver's Education (if required)

Many areas mandate a driver's education course, especially for more youthful applicants. This course normally includes:

  • Classroom direction on traffic laws and safe driving practices.
  • In-car training sessions with a qualified trainer.

Action 3: Practice Driving

After acquiring a learner's license, the next action is to practice driving under different conditions. Bottom line include:

  • Log Practice Hours: Many jurisdictions require a minimum number of supervised driving hours. Keep a log to track your practice.
  • Experience Diverse Conditions: Practice driving in diverse conditions, such as during the night or in inclement weather condition.

Step 4: Schedule the Road Test

Once the required practice hours are completed, the applicant can arrange a roadway test. Steps frequently include:

  1. Book the Appointment: Schedule the road test through the local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) or relevant authority.
  2. Prepare Documents: Have necessary documents all set, including the student's license, log of driving hours, and evidence of identity.
  3. Choose a Vehicle: Use a safe and legal lorry for the roadway test that you are confident driving.

Step 5: Pass the Road Test

During the road test, you'll be evaluated on your capability to run a lorry securely according to traffic laws. Crucial element examined consist of:

  • Making safe turns and lane changes.
  • Appropriate usage of signals.
  • Following speed limits and traffic signs.

Action 6: Obtain Your Full Driving License

Upon passing the road test:

  1. Pay Fees: Settle any remaining costs related to acquiring the complete license.
  2. Take a Photo: Most jurisdictions require a photo for the official driving license.
  3. Receive Your License: Your full driving license will either be released on-site or mailed to you.

4. Preparing for the Road Test

Preparation is critical for success on the roadway test. Here are some pointers for prospective motorists:

  • Practice Regularly: Regular practice helps to construct confidence and establish driving abilities.
  • Familiarize Yourself with the Test Route: If possible, drive the test route in advance to comprehend any difficulties you may deal with.
  • Evaluation Common Maneuvers: Be comfy with parking, combining, and obeying traffic signals.
  • Stay Calm: Remember to breathe, remain calm, and concentrate on your performance throughout the test.

5.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. For how long does it take to acquire a driving license?

The time varies by jurisdiction, however it typically takes a few weeks to a few months, depending on how quickly the applicant completes the necessary steps and practices.

2. What should I bring to the road test?

Bring your student's license, proof of identity, any required documents, and a lorry for the test.

3. Can I take the roadway test in my own vehicle?

Yes, you can take the road test in your automobile as long as it fulfills safety standards and is lawfully signed up.

4. What takes place if I fail the road test?

5. Exist extra requirements for international drivers?

Yes, international motorists may need to provide extra documentation, like an International Driving Permit (IDP).
